Spherical Roller Thrust Bearings Overview

Spherical roller thrust bearings carry axial-dominant combined radial and axial loads and can also support axial load in one direction. Their high load capacity, relatively high limiting speed and self-aligning capability make them suitable for demanding thrust-bearing positions.

When shaft or housing manufacturing accuracy is limited, or when installation error causes angular misalignment, the spherical raceway allows the bearing to align itself without preventing normal operation. Standard designs normally use pressed steel cages or machined solid cages.

Self-Alignment and Combined-Load Capacity

The raceway curvature enables the roller set to adjust to angular deviation between shaft and housing. At the same time, the contact geometry provides high capacity for axial-dominant combined loads and single-direction axial location, improving reliability when mounting accuracy or structural deflection cannot be fully eliminated.

High Capacity and Speed Performance

The asymmetrical spherical rollers and raceways create a robust load path for heavy thrust service while maintaining good operating speed. Proper preload or clearance, lubrication and heat control are required to realize the specified load and speed capability under combined loading.

Mounting and Operating Considerations

Although the bearing can compensate for angular misalignment, shaft and housing seats should still be manufactured and installed accurately. Select cage, sealing and lubrication according to load, speed and temperature. Confirm the intended axial load direction and provide adequate heat dissipation for heavy-duty service.
